Вопрос

Я пытаюсь извлечь список всех задач в базе данных JBPM. Я использую следующий код:

 List<Task> liste = taskService.createTaskQuery().list();

Но это дает мне список первых заданий каждого рабочего процесса ... Как я могу получить другие задачи?

С уважением,

Это было полезно?

Решение

Чтобы получить все экземпляры задач

    JbpmConfiguration conf = JbpmConfiguration.parseResource("jbpm.cfg.xml");
    JbpmContext context = conf.createJbpmContext();
    List<TaskInstance> taskList = context.getTaskList();

Чтобы получить экземпляры задач с использованием актера

    JbpmConfiguration conf = JbpmConfiguration.parseResource("jbpm.cfg.xml");
    JbpmContext context = conf.createJbpmContext();
    List<TaskInstance> taskList = context.getTaskList("Head of Department");
Лицензировано под: CC-BY-SA с атрибуция
Не связан с StackOverflow
scroll top